Question 120191: PLease help me solve for the 3 different values of x. I came up with 9/3,1,0.
Thank you. 18x^2-12x^3=0 Also, 9x^2-3x+0

18x%5E2-12x%5E3=0 Start with the given equation

6x%5E2%283-2x%29=0 Factor out the GCF 6x%5E2



Now set each factor equal to zero:

6x%5E2=0 or 3-2x=0

Now solve for x for each factor:

x=0 or x=3%2F2 note: since the left term is squared, this means the zero occurs twice.

So the zeros of 18x%5E2-12x%5E3 are:

x=0 (with a multiplicity of 2) and x=3%2F2

Is it supposed to read: 9x%5E2-3x=0?

9x%5E2-3x=0 Start with the given equation

3x%283x-1%29=0 Factor out the GCF 3x



Now set each factor equal to zero:

3x=0 or 3x-1=0

Now solve for x for each factor:

x=0 or x=1%2F3

So the zeros of 9x%5E2-3x are:


x=0 or x=1%2F3
